Wonderful tour of Sri Lanka

Cycling is the perfect way to see this country – you get a much better sense of the physical beauty, the diversity of landscapes and culture of the country when cycling through the villages and meeting people, than with other forms of travel. There were loads of interesting visits and activities – there wasn’t much downtime but it was great to visit the temples, walk up hills, learn to cook Sri Lankan food, take a safari. The itinerary packs a lot into the fortnight – the rolling rural areas, the hill station/tea plantations, elephants, beach, and heritage sites like Galle. It might be a bit fast- paced for some people but personally I loved waking up each day knowing that there would be new and exciting experiences. I’m not a regular cyclist and as the trip rating says it was quite challenging at times with a lot of hills. If you haven’t done this sort of trip before you do need a good level of fitness and to be prepared to play catch-up with the more experienced cyclists in the group, but it was well worth the effort.

Most Inspirational Moment

A lot to mention - such a privilege to see elephants and a leopard in Yala; the beautiful train ride up to the hill station - a lot of fun in the chaos of 3rd class though everyone was very kind and made sure I got a good view; a hotel right on the Indian Ocean; all the children waving and shouting as we cycled through their villages; learning about the history - the ancient kingdoms/temples, and more recently the civil war and tsunami.

Thoughts on Group Leader

Suresh was fantastic. He is extremely organised, knowledgeable and caring. He went to endless efforts to make sure we had a great time, and any issue was dealt with promptly. He was good company over the fortnight and we had a lot of fun in the evenings. He and his team looked after us really well on the bike rides - with lots of water, food and any issues with the bicycles dealt with immediately.

Advice for Potential Travellers

This is an energetic and full-on trip, but if you are only going to visit Sri Lanka once it's the best way I can think of to experience it. But if you like to relax and take your time when making your way around a country it might not be the best itinerary for you. It's probably best to book some time in advance and train for the cycling, unlike me, but I still loved it. Make sure you have spare room in your suitcase for all the tea, spices and other things you will want to bring home.

We had the most fantastic cycling trip around Sri Lanka recently. Everything went to plan from the meet at the airport to the departure 2 weeks later. Each days cycling offered new experiences & sights – the scenery & wildlife was as varied and stunning as you could wish for. The hotels were of a very good quality & the food throughout the trip was both plentiful and of a high quality. We ate at some fantastic local restaurants which offered a real insight into the fantastic Sri Lankan cuisine. Our group gelled from Day 1 and this really helped make the trip memorable. The cycling was incredibly enjoyable and whilst stretching on a couple of days most reasonably fit people would easily cope with each days cycling. Our group leader Suresh was the most inspirational guide a group could wish for – extremely organised, very funny and used his extensive local knowledge to make the trip highly enjoyable. His support team were excellent providing back up bikes, food/water, transport & guidance – real unsung heroes. This was our first cycling holiday – would we recommend this trip – undoubtedly & we are planning our next one for 2024. The phrase Maximum Damage was used extensively by our excellent guide Suresh when we sat down to a buffet !

Most Inspirational Moment

The cycle from Kandy to Nuwara Eliya was both physically testing but incredibly rewarding to see such stunning scenery en route. It was real group effort and some went on e bikes whilst others did the last leg in the support bus but we all made it - what a day. The other magical & unplanned sight was seeing elephants in the wild by the side of the road - amazing to see them in the natural habitat

Fantastic country and cycle tour.

This was our first group trip and my partner’s first bike touring holiday and it exceeded all our expectations! The trip was a fantastic exploration of Sri Lanka with so many places visited and sights seen. The wildlife was amazing – we saw eagles, fruit bats, peacocks, land and water monitors, mongoose, deer, tortoises, crocodile, elephants and the elusive leopard – what a treat that was! So many different birds. We also visited lots of interesting cultural and historical venues and our guide, Suresh, brought so much of this to life with his in-depth knowledge of the history, culture and wildlife of the country. The cycling was challenging and I was very glad that I had opted for the e-bike as this meant that I could enjoy the whole trip without the anxiety about whether I would be able to keep up with the group. Suresh really made the trip special for us with so many extra touches such as visiting local families, organising group meals and group games, ensuring that our luggage was always in our rooms on arrival and magically collected each morning! The group was fantastic and definitely made the whole experience even better – I hope we will keep in touch!

Most Inspirational Moment

Meeting a local family and visiting their home Seeing Leopards in the wild Having a family dinner served in banana leaves The abundance of wildlife

Advice for Potential Travellers

Take sterling cash with you as much easier to change than using card and incurring excessive costs. 3-pin plugs always available so no need for plug adaptors Mosi repellent an absolute must!
